450,000SF Office Pre-Lease in Place at Boston's $500M Russia Wharf Project
May 01, 2008
Boston Properties, developer of the 815,000-square-foot mixed-use Russia Wharf in Boston, has snagged an anchor tenant for the 552,000-square-foot office segment of the $500 million project. Asset management firm and investment advisor Wellington Management Co. will occupy 450,000 square feet under a 15-year lease agreement.

Hebrew SeniorLife Secures $457M in Bonds
Dec. 27, 2007
Hebrew SeniorLife has announced that it has closed on the sale of $457 million in tax-exempt bonds to fund the development of NewBridge on the Charles, a continuing care retirement community located on the 162-acre Dr. Miriam and Sheldon G. Adelson Campus in Dedham, Mass.
Campanelli Acquires 90-Acre Site in Boston Suburb
Dec. 13, 2007
Campanelli Cos., a New England-based full-service commercial real estate development company, has acquired a 90-acre site at the TPC-Boston Golf Course in Norton, Mass., that already has permits for a hotel and up to 600,000 square feet of office space.
Boston College Budgets $800M For 10-Year Construction Plan
Dec. 05, 2007
Boston College in Chestnut Hill, Mass., a suburb of Boston, will spend $800 million on construction projects and renovations over the next 10 years in support of an ambitious $800 million strategic plan that will significantly expand the size of the school’s faculty and programs, officials announced today. Combined construction and program spending is expected to reach $1.6 billion.

Chiofaro to Buy $155M Parcel for Boston Mixed-Use
Nov. 20, 2007
Developer Donald Chiofaro has agreed to pay $155 million for the site of a likely mixed-use development in Boston. Chiofaro acquired Harbor Garage, located adjacent to the New England Aquarium on the city’s waterfront, according to a report by Thomas Palmer Jr. in today’s Boston Globe.
GE Real Estate Provides $55M Loan for Boston Office Acquisition
Nov. 15, 2007
GE Real Estate has provided a $55.65 million on-book loan to a joint venture between a fund sponsored by Urdang Capital Management Inc. and Griffith Properties for the purchase of Burlington Woods, a three-building, class A office park located along Route 128 north of Boston, Mass.
